Algodoo is an interactive 2D physics sandbox designed for learning and exploration. Originally developed by Emil Ernerfeldt and his team, Algodoo provides a playful environment where users—students, educators, hobbyists—build and experiment with physical simulations using intuitive drawing tools, real-time physics, and visual feedback. “Algodoo IPA” most likely refers to either (A) Algodoo packaged for iPad (iOS/iPadOS) or (B) a project, resource, or community variant labeled “IPA.” This essay treats the primary, practical interpretation: Algodoo on Apple mobile devices (iPad/iPhone), covering features, educational uses, limitations, installation considerations, and alternatives.

Teachers utilize the system to demonstrate real-world phenomena including the conservation of momentum, mechanical advantage of levers, and friction coefficients. The integrated tracking tool lets students plot physical data graphs (such as speed over time) directly alongside the visual trial.
